Inspection history vs New York & national averages
Cycle 1 is the most recent standard health inspection. Lower total deficiency counts are better.
| Cycle | Inspection date | This facility | New York avg | National avg | v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 2025-08-05 | 11 | 7.7 | 9.5 | +3.3 worse |
| 2 | 2023-12-05 | 10 | 6.1 | 9.8 | +3.9 worse |
| 3 | 2021-11-08 | 10 | 5.7 | 9.3 | +4.3 worse |
